Printable Report _ BlueTeam 6Long Beach Police Dept Use Of Force Report Print Incident Details Date Received Date of Occurrence Time of Occurrence 03/08/2016 03/08/2016 23:55 Record ID Number DR Number IA Number 10404 160016853 UOF2016-0071 Date/Time Entered Entered By Assigned Investigator 03/18/2016 05:01 Sergeant Jonathan Steinhauser [Incident pending assignment] Incident Summary Dispatch: Officer Thach and Hughes noticed a vehicle commit traffic violations and stopped the vehicle for traffic enforcement. The vehicle was later determined to be stolen. Force Used: Officer Hughes used the Carotid Control hold after the Suspect attempted to swallow evidence. When Officer Hughes tired to stop the Suspect he tired to punch Officer. Carotid Control hold was effective. The Suspect regained consciences before handcuffs were applied, and continued to resist. Officer Hughes attempted another Carotid Control hold, however it was not effective. Officer Hughes used a bodily force takedown after the Suspect was able to stand back up to his feet. Officer Hughes used his CEW to gain control of the Suspect. Officer Thach used his CEW after he observed the Suspect violently resisting Officer Hughes’ attempts to take him into custody. Injuries: The Suspect had a visible abrasion to his forehead and a scratch/abrasion to his left eyebrow. Officer Thach had an abrasion to his right forearm and right knee. Officer Hughes had swelling to his right hand. Photographs/Videos: Photos were taken of the Suspect, Scene, and Officers. No video was located, and no cameras observed in the area. Statements: Officer Thach advised the Suspect of his Miranda Rights prior to my arrival at the hospital, and the Suspect stated that he wished to have a lawyer present. No questions were asked of the Suspect. Conclusion/Actions: In my opinion the force used was reasonable, effective, and within policy. No further action required. Notifications: Watch Commander LT Giesige was notified of the incident. The on-call IA Sergeant was notified due to the abrasions on the Suspects head.
